Based upon the past 4 days, Probably*
*The first three days they let people in around that time and boarding groups were available immediately and if you were among the first in the park you got a BG. With EMH today though they held the BG’s until a random time around 7:20 AM, and then everyone tried to get them at once, and if you weren’t fast and refreshing constantly you might have missed them because they lied about what time they would be open. Assuming tomorrow is like the first 3 days getting there at 6 am is probably enough. If tomorrow is more like today getting there at 6 am might not be enough and you might have to also just be constantly refreshing your phone and it’s still possible you could get unlucky depending on what happens.
